    can i just suggest again that anyone sending their letters from their dmps to write on about no fone calls, just correspondence in writing that you can keep on file incase of future ref and proof.when they cash the goodwill payments that you may be sending with the letters, youll know they received the fone comments and if they ring, you can remind them.if its in writing you have a great case for harassment.
